About 2020 Maxus Euniq 6

The Maxus Euniq 6 is a modern SUV introduced in 2020 and continuing production to the present day. This generation of the Euniq 6 combines contemporary design with practical dimensions tailored for urban driving as well as family use. The vehicle measures between 4720 mm and 4735 mm in length (approximately 185.8 to 186.4 inches), providing a spacious cabin without sacrificing maneuverability. It has a width of 1860 mm (73.2 inches), making it stable on the road while still manageable in tighter city spaces. The height stands at 1736 mm (68.3 inches), giving the SUV an assertive but balanced profile. Ground clearance or ride height is 160 mm (6.3 inches), which allows for decent off-road capability and enough clearance for common road obstacles. The Maxus Euniq 6 is equipped with multiple wheel options ranging from 17 inches to 19 inches, with available tire sizes including 215/65 R17, 235/55 R18, and 235/50 R19, ensuring a choice between comfort and sportiness depending on user preference. The wheel and tire sizes of the Maxus Euniq 6, which include 17-inch, 18-inch, and 19-inch rims with tires sized 215/65 R17, 235/55 R18, and 235/50 R19 respectively, influence the vehicle’s ride and handling dynamics. Larger rims with lower profile tires like the 19-inch option provide more responsive handling and a sportier feel but may slightly compromise ride comfort on rough surfaces. Conversely, the 17-inch wheels provide a softer, more comfortable ride ideal for daily commuting and long journeys. Buyers should consider their primary driving environment when selecting wheel and tire combinations.
